Grand Bend Beach is one of Ontario’s most famous and lively freshwater beaches, located on the eastern shore of Lake Huron in the town of Grand Bend.

It features a long stretch of soft sandy shoreline, clear shallow waters near the beach, and a vibrant waterfront filled with shops, restaurants, and entertainment. The beach is part of a larger Blue Flag certified shoreline, meaning it meets high standards for water quality, safety, and environmental management.

Why it’s popular
Grand Bend Beach is popular because it combines a classic beach experience with a lively small-town entertainment strip. It’s one of the closest major Lake Huron beaches to cities like London and the GTA, making it a top summer day-trip destination. Visitors come for swimming, sunbathing, nightlife, and the energetic summer vibe, especially in July and August when the town becomes very busy.
